Common horse painkiller interferes with assisted duplication approach effectiveness in mares

.Researchers at the Texas A&ampM University of Veterinarian Medicine &amp Biomedical Sciences (VMBS) have actually uncovered that phenylbutazone, a non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drug (NSAID) generally recommended in steeds, can impact the capability of a mare's egg tissues-- contacted "oocytes"-- to become viable embryos, which is actually a vital intervene aided recreation in horses.This discovery, recently released in the diary Theriogenology, is significant because of the amount of time and also money that horse owners often acquire assisted duplication.Just like people, equines often need aid from science so as to duplicate. When they perform, unique steps are actually required for a successful pregnancy due to the unique homes of equine sexual activity cells." In horses, the method of in-vitro fertilization (IVF) is more complex than it is in people," mentioned physician Luisa Ramirez-Agamez, a Ph.D. applicant in the VMBS' Division of Big Creature Professional Sciences (VLCS) researching equine duplication. "First, a mare's oocytes require about 30 hrs to mature in the laboratory once they have been actually picked up before they may be fertilized. After that, our experts have to administer the eggs along with semen to induce fertilizing, a method known as Intracytoplasmic Sperm Injection (ICSI)." Our experts uncovered that phenylbutazone, frequently referred to as bute, can affect both the capability of a mare's eggs to grow correctly when cultured and whether the fed eggs will definitely turn into a practical egg," she described. "In either of those scenarios, the eggs affected through bute can easily not be used in assisted reproduction.".The Worth Of Horse Assisted Duplication.Helped recreation is actually a significant resource for lots of steed owners, particularly those that make a living from their packs. Several steed owners additionally care greatly about making progeny coming from their beloved horses in order to continue their heritages.In many cases, mares who are constantly bruised as well as unable to support a pregnancy on their own may end up being egg contributors, with their eggs fed in a research laboratory and reached term by a surrogate." This is one of the particular scenarios influenced through our discovery," Ramirez stated. "Mares that are actually persistantly unsatisfactory are most likely visiting perform bute since it helps with discomfort management-- specifically in the musculoskeletal system-- which, according to our end results, will prevent their ability to take part in assisted recreation systems." In a future research, our experts wish to figure out an option to bute that supplies the very same level of ache administration however performs not interfere along with recreation," she mentioned.The good news is actually that bute's effect on equine oocytes appears to subside within a handful of weeks." Our company picked up the eggs at 3 days blog post procedure, after that 33 times, and after that 77 days," she said. "Our experts found that eggs collected 3 times after administration of bute were unable to make embryos, however those gathered at 33 times prospered.
